What is the current state of the Early Access version?

“The game is in a working state, with basic features in place. There is a wide range of ship types that can spawn and the player will have control over how those ships traverse the Thames Barrier. Players will also have control over how often the clipper/passenger ferries go out on their routes but will have to be careful not to collide with other ships travelling through the Thames river at the same time.
There is a working collision system along with an emergency system which can be used in the case of a ship collision. There is also a working "infraction" system where the player can send citations to a captain of a ship if a river rule has been broken.”

About This Game

Maritime Sim is a realistic vessel traffic simulation focused on the management, monitoring and coordination of maritime traffic in busy waterways. Maritime Sim focuses, primarily within its first version of the game, on the River Thames in London and the Thames Barrier. This is a very busy stretch of the Thames with a varied amount of maritime traffic.

Take on the role of a Vessel Traffic Service (VTS) operator, overseeing commercial shipping, passenger vessels and support craft as they navigate the complex tidal Thames river. Using real-world inspired procedures, traffic rules and navigation logic, you’ll assign routes, manage traffic flow, respond to developing situations and prevent incidents before they happen.

Built with authenticity in mind, Maritime Sim emphasises situational awareness, decision-making and operational control rather than arcade handling. Every vessel movement matters and poor planning can quickly escalate into congestion, groundings or collisions.

Whether coordinating traffic through narrow channels, managing peak-hour congestion or responding to unexpected events, Maritime Sim delivers a grounded, systems-driven maritime experience designed for players who want realism, responsibility and control.
